สร้างเว็บเปิดดูในคอมภาษาไทยยังขึ้น เปิดในโอสอื่นก็ยังขึ้นแต่พอย้ายโฮสเป็นต่างดาวเลยคร

เริ่มโดย suckboom, 21 ตุลาคม 2015, 08:31:07

หัวข้อก่อนหน้า - หัวข้อถัดไป

0 สมาชิก และ 1 ผู้มาเยือน กำลังดูหัวข้อนี้

suckboom

http://www.macs.co.th/th/index.html

ผมในโฮสเดิมภาษาไทยยังขึ้นอยู่เลยแต่พอย้ายโฮสเท่านั้นกลายเป็นแบบนี้เลยครับ

Edit:

ลองโค้ดนี้แล้วแต่ไม่ช่วยครับ
<meta http-equiv="Content-Language" content="th">
<meta http-equiv="content-Type" content="text/html; charset=window-874">
<meta http-equiv="content-Type" content="text/html; charset=tis-620">

panpob

ไม่น่าบ้าจดโดเมนเลย หาเหาใส่หัวเจงๆ จะเลิกจดเพิ่มแล้วคร้าบบบ


BrainFreeze

เปิดไฟล์ที่เครื่องด้วย editor อะไรก็ได้นะครับ แล้วตั้ง encoding เป็น utf-8 ก่อน save ครับ

ส่วน
<meta http-equiv="content-Type" content="text/html; charset=window-874">
<meta http-equiv="content-Type" content="text/html; charset=tis-620">

เอาออกครับใช้เป็น
<meta http-equiv="content-Type" content="text/html; charset=utf-8">
# จัดไป Promo Code ลด 11% : THAISEOBOARD
# [direct=https://www.hostatom.com]hostatom.com[/direct] |โฮสอะตอม - เว็บโฮสติ้งที่ Webmaster มืออาชีพไว้วางใจ
# [direct=https://www.hostatom.com/web-hosting]Web Hosting[/direct] | [direct=https://www.hostatom.com/cloud-vps]Cloud VPS[/direct] | [direct=https://www.hostatom.com/reseller-hosting]Reseller Hosting[/direct] | [direct=https://www.hostatom.com/domain-name]Domain Name[/direct]
# บริการ 24x7 | รับประกันความพอใจยินดีคืนเงิน | Uptime 99.9% | โทร : 0-2107-3466

Jaideejung007™

อ้างถึงจาก: BrainFreeze ใน 21 ตุลาคม 2015, 08:56:23
เปิดไฟล์ที่เครื่องด้วย editor อะไรก็ได้นะครับ แล้วตั้ง encoding เป็น utf-8 ก่อน save ครับ

ส่วน
<meta http-equiv="content-Type" content="text/html; charset=window-874">
<meta http-equiv="content-Type" content="text/html; charset=tis-620">

เอาออกครับใช้เป็น
<meta http-equiv="content-Type" content="text/html; charset=utf-8">

เพิ่มเติมครับ

แนะนำโปรแกรม คุณดิทพลัสครับ จบเลย

^_^

suckboom

อ้างถึงจาก: BrainFreeze ใน 21 ตุลาคม 2015, 08:56:23
เปิดไฟล์ที่เครื่องด้วย editor อะไรก็ได้นะครับ แล้วตั้ง encoding เป็น utf-8 ก่อน save ครับ

ส่วน
<meta http-equiv="content-Type" content="text/html; charset=window-874">
<meta http-equiv="content-Type" content="text/html; charset=tis-620">

เอาออกครับใช้เป็น
<meta http-equiv="content-Type" content="text/html; charset=utf-8">


ตำตามหมดแล้วยังเหมือนเดิมเลยครับ



musichost

ถ้าให้เดา แสดงว่าโฮสที่ใช้ ไม่ได้ ตั้งเป็น utf-8 แน่ ๆ ( ไม่โฮสเก่า ก็โฮสใหม่ ละ ภาษา เลยไม่ตรงกัน )
ลองสร้างไฟล์ สักไฟล์ผ่านบนโฮสดูครับ แล้วเขียนเป็นภาษาไทยดู

หรือ ไม่ก็ลองเอาข้อมูลเว็บ เก่าที่โฮสเดิมมาเปิดด้วย EditPlus ว่าเป็นภาษาไทย หรือเปล่า
##โฮสติ้ง ยุคนี้ หมดปัญหาเรื่อง Chmod 777, มี PHP 8.0/7.4 และ 5.6 - MariaDB 10
### จดโดเมน/Hosting/VPS ฟรีบริการย้ายข้อมูลเว็บ คลิกดูรายละเอียด ###

เว็บบอร์ด SMF ลงประกาศฟรี


suckboom

อ้างถึงจาก: musichost ใน 22 ตุลาคม 2015, 14:17:06
ถ้าให้เดา แสดงว่าโฮสที่ใช้ ไม่ได้ ตั้งเป็น utf-8 แน่ ๆ ( ไม่โฮสเก่า ก็โฮสใหม่ ละ ภาษา เลยไม่ตรงกัน )
ลองสร้างไฟล์ สักไฟล์ผ่านบนโฮสดูครับ แล้วเขียนเป็นภาษาไทยดู

หรือ ไม่ก็ลองเอาข้อมูลเว็บ เก่าที่โฮสเดิมมาเปิดด้วย EditPlus ว่าเป็นภาษาไทย หรือเปล่า

ลองแล้วยังเหมือนเดิมแสดงว่าเป็นที่โฮสใช่ไหมครับ

rathasat2012

ลองดูเผื่อช่วยได้ เช็คฐานข้อมูลดูครับ เป็น latin ป่าว แก้เป็น  utf8_unicode_ci  เข้า PHPMyadmin  คลิกที่เมนู Operations ดูตรงช่อง Collation: ให้ระบุตรงนี้เป็น utf8_unicode_ci

rathasat2012

ผมว่าไม่ได้  Encoding ไฟล์ให้เป็น UTF-8 นะผมลองปรับเป็น utf8 แล้วมันก็แสดงผลปกติครับ  ถ้าท่านทำตามที่ผมระบุด้านบนแล้วไม่ได้ให้แก้ทุกไฟล์เลยเป็น utf8 ให้หมดครับ

ผมลองติ๊ก Encoding  เป็น utf8 แสดงผลปกติ





dutchman

ผมเคยเจอ ครับ เรื่องประหลาดๆ แบบนี้ ตัวอักขระ ที่เขียนโค๊ดไม่ได้เป็น utf-8ครับ เคยงมอยู่นาน สองนานครับ วิธิแก้คือ สร้างไฟล์ใหม่ครับ ถ้าคุณใช้ Editor พวก Edit Plus ให้ตั้งค่าไฟล์ให้เป็น utf-8 ด้วยครับ http://www.thaiall.com/blog/burin/6018/ แล้วก๊อบโค๊ดจากไฟล์เก่ามาลงไฟล์ใหม่ที่เป็นการเข้ารหัสไฟล์เป็น utf-8 (ข้อความบางตัวอาจจะเพี้ยนเลยนะครับก็แก้ให้ถูกต้อง ลองสัก 1 อันก่อนก็ได้ครับ) แล้วบันทึกใหม่เลยครับ ลองดูครับไม่รู้ว่าจะใช่หรือเปล่านะครับ ปล.ถ้าเป็น Editor อื่นก็ลองๆ หาดูนะครับ เพราะบาง editor ไฟล์ที่มันสร้างให้ครั้งแรกบางอันมันจะไม่ได้เข้าเป็นรหัสแอสกี้ ไรแบบนั้นอะครับ (สอบถามอีกนิดครับ ข้อความที่แสดงบนเว็บ ดึงมาจากฐานข้อมูล หรือเขียนใส่ HTML ธรรมดาครับ)
[direct=http://waydek.com]โมเดลการ์ตูน[/direct]
[direct=http://waydek.com]การ์ตูนมือสอง[/direct]
[direct=http://waydek.com]ฟิกเกอร์[/direct]